Transaction e01c75f8202a120bdb77b4fb57ab2f07928de8faf311462bfc66c103031385ed
1 Input
1 Output
-
e01c75f8202a120bdb77b4fb57ab2f07928de8faf311462bfc66c103031385ed:0
- value
- 109413
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c7658b2022e50014c9e96a692b80a6b560778bc
- address
- bc1qe3m93vsz9egqzny7j6nf9wq2ddtqw79u6vh9fz